Can dogs use earplugs?

C
Contents

Use a part of earplugs or ear covers meant for a child or small adult. Dr. Smith says that you should only use out-of-ear plugs and never to use plugs that go in a dog’s ear. She says that it is too easy to lose materials in a dog’s ear, and too easy to damage their ear drums by sticking things in the ears.

Do Military Dogs use hearing protection?

U.S. Air Force working dog with the 41st Rescue Squadron. Now, the U.S. Army has developed the Canine Auditory Protection System, or CAPS. CAPS fits like a hood over a dog’s ears, preventing short term hearing loss.

What volume is too loud for dogs?

A dog’s bark is said to be too loud for dogs and humans at around 100dB+. With headphones or loudspeakers, we often go too far with our music levels and hit over 100dB. Noise above 70 dB over a prolonged period of time may cause damage to you or your dog’s hearing. Noises over 120 dB can do damage immediately.

What is canker dog?

Otitis externa, commonly referred to as “Canker”, is one of the most common dog ear problems and simply involves inflammation of the ear canal. Otitis externa affects approximately 1 in 5 of all dogs in Ireland and is most common in young dogs (aged 2-4 years).

Do loud sounds hurt dogs ears?

Just as in humans, loud noises can harm the delicate structures of a dog’s middle and inner ear. “Most commonly, noise-induced hearing loss results from damage to the hair cells in the cochlea that vibrate in response to sound waves,” Foss said.

Do loud noises hurt dogs ears more than humans?

Humans can hear down to about 0 decibels (dB). Dogs however, are much more sensitive. They can discern sounds down to -15 decibels. Because of this, it makes sense to take the same precautions with your dog’s hearing as you would with your own!

What is the brown stuff in dog’s ears?

Dark brown or black—This type of earwax is commonly associated with yeast and/or bacterial ear infections. It’s a good idea to consult with a veterinarian if earwax is this color. Brown—Light brown earwax is normal and expected. If the wax is accompanied by odor or inflammation, it can be a sign of infection.

What to do when your dog’s ear is bothering them?

A simple external ear infection can often be treated with ear cleaner and an appropriate topical medication (ear drops). The medication is usually chosen by the veterinarian after he or she looks at a sample of the ear discharge under a microscope.
